Investigation the genome variation of ST-253 of pseudomonas aeruginosa isolates
...Show More Authors

The genic variation analysis of Pseudomonas aeruginosa after filtering the spurious variation appeared that 222 variable loci out of 5572 loci were detected. The type of variation analysis revealed that single nucleotide polymorphism was highly significant compared with other types of variation due the fact that the genome variation was achieved on the level of microevolution. Moreover, the proportional effect of functional scheme showed that genes responsible for environmental information were the highest comparable to another scheme. The genes of environmental information processing locate on outer membrane and face the defense strategy of the host therefore change in proteins coded by these genes lead to escape the immune system defense strategies. Furthermore, the non-synonymous change was the highest comparable with synonymous change among environmental information processing genes. Another significant result was represented by the fact that variation was located in the conserved domain for the proteins coded by genes responsible for environmental information in 29 out 0f 31. One of the factors that lead to adapt isolates with the bad environmental conditions is the location of the variation for proteins within conserved domain. Phylogenetic analysis indicates that significant level for variation correlated with environmental information processing genes comparable with other schemes

Influence of the variation in the Hubbard parameter (U) on activation energies of CeO2-catalysed reactions
...Show More Authors

Accurate description of thermodynamic, structural, and electronic properties for bulk and surfaces of ceria (CeO2) necessitates the inclusion of the Hubbard parameter (U) in the density functional theory (DFT) calculations to precisely account for the strongly correlated 4f electrons. Such treatment is a daunting task when attempting to draw a potential energy surface for CeO2-catalyzed reaction. This is due to the inconsistent change in thermo-kinetics parameters of the reaction in reference to the variation in the U values. As an illustrative example, we investigate herein the discrepancy in activation and reaction energies for steps underlying the partial and full hydrogenation of acetylene over the CeO2(111) surface.
